Did you know that the city of Los Angeles has a Tree Adoption Program that enables residents to receive free trees? The program is designed to have trees planted in the parkway, the space between the curb and the sidewalk. The city will come out to survey the location, and if the area falls within the city’s guidelines, you could be eligible for the planting of one or more trees. Learn About Sustainable Gardening at Mar Vista Green Garden Showcase Tour
The 5th Annual Mar Vista Green Garden Showcase Tour was held on Saturday April 20 and was once again a huge success. With Southern California's ongoing drought problems, sustainable gardening is becoming more and more important. This year’s tour showcased 98 gardens featuring drought resistant, sustainable gardens, chickens, aquaponic farming, and more.
